The logging gap

Geotechnical insights are only as reliable as the data behind them.

From RQD to fracture characterization and other rock mass observations, traditional core logging relies on manual interpretation. Differences in experience, fatigue, and logging practices can introduce variability that makes historical datasets difficult to compare and validate.

Re-processing years of core is rarely feasible, and in many cases the original material is no longer available.

CoreIQ transforms existing core photography into standardized, traceable geotechnical data—automating measurements, reducing variability, and preserving a direct link to every source image.

How it works

From the core photos you already take to a standardized, auditable database.

Upload core photography
01 · CAPTURE

Upload core photography

Upload core box photographs the way your team already captures them—at the rig, in the logging facility, or from your historical archive. No specialized equipment or changes to your existing workflow are required.

CoreIQ analyzes the core
02 · ANALYZE

CoreIQ analyzes the core

CoreIQ automatically analyzes core images to identify geological and geotechnical features, generating standardized, image-based outputs—including RQD and other measurements—using a consistent, repeatable methodology.

Review and validate
03 · REVIEW

Review and validate

Every result remains linked to the original photograph, making outputs fully traceable and easy to validate. Review predictions in context alongside lithology, alteration, grade, and other geological datasets within the visualizer.
